Frequently asked questions
What is the lug width of the Tudor Style 12313-0005?
The lug width of the Tudor Style 12313-0005 is 20mm. This measurement is verified by positioning a digital calliper on the inner face of the lug, from the attachment point on the case to the opposite end. Compatible watch straps must have spring bars dimensioned to slide within the lugs with a tolerance margin of ±0.2mm, avoiding both excessive play and binding.

How do I change the strap on my Tudor Style 12313-0005?
Obtain a spring bar removal tool. Position the watch on a stable, soft surface. Insert the tool tip on the underside of the lug, pushing gently downward to release the internal spring mechanism. Extract the spring bar and repeat on the opposite lug. Next, insert the spring bars of the new strap into the lugs and reposition with calibrated pressure until you hear or feel the locking click.

How long does a natural leather strap last on a watch like the Tudor Style?
A natural leather strap with vegetable tanning lasts approximately 3-5 years with daily wear. Longevity depends on environmental factors (humidity, sun exposure, frequency of water contact) and leather quality: alligator and shell cordovan age better than calf, developing prized patina. Avoid prolonged immersion and dry the strap after contact with perspiration or rain to extend useful life.
